Output ca618613182c7b65f669263003d3d0164b5dd614f042e4f2ecb2eae0ed613593:19

value
100015178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88ba92eb71bc94238e5aab1eda491aadfe08523b OP_EQUAL
address
3E9yL1pJxxpLmUhqka1UKSySx97nT6ZKpB
transaction
ca618613182c7b65f669263003d3d0164b5dd614f042e4f2ecb2eae0ed613593
spent
true